## Releases

Mirefield's public REST API pages with opaque cursors; offsets were removed in v3. Cursor tokens are HMAC-wrapped and expire after 15 minutes, so enumeration attacks against page state are not feasible. Each release re-runs the pagination fuzz suite before tagging. Review the cursor-token tests if the wrapper changes. Release artifacts ship signed so downstream mirrors can verify provenance. Artifacts are signed with the release key below.

deploy key for kagup-bawig: bky9_ZMq28eTw9

**Build provenance — SweepLine retention sweeper**

Every SweepLine release is built from a tagged commit on the release branch; nothing ships from developer machines. Artifacts are signed at build time and verified on deploy. Contractors: never patch a running sweeper directly. To confirm which build you're inspecting, match it against the provenance token below.

build token for yaduf-tagug: htk4_0d28

Subject: On-call handover — Driftpost webhook

Hi Marit, handing over the Driftpost parcel-tracking webhook watch. Delivery retries spiked overnight after the carrier gateway at Helmsby returned intermittent timeouts; I enabled the backoff override at 02:10 and queued failed events for replay. Please confirm the replay drains by noon and update the support ticket. Any questions, contact the integrations desk below.

billing contact of bawep-tajeg = tamath.silion.fraok@olvarqsoft.local

## Escalation: Plumecast feed validator

If the Plumecast feed validator reports sustained failures (more than 20% of feeds rejected over 30 minutes), first check whether the schema bundle was updated in the last deploy — a bad bundle is the most common cause. Roll back the bundle using the `validator-rollback` job, then re-run validation on a sample feed. If failures persist after rollback, page the media-ingest secondary. For non-urgent issues, such as single publishers disputing a rejection, send details to the feed quality team instead.

escalation mailbox, kaweg-kahif: druwyn.sordor@nelvroworks.corp